The computer is fine, apart from the operating system, which will take an hour tops to sort out :tazz:

If you have files on your computer you want to keep, boot the PC, keep tapping the delete key right after the beep until it shows the BIOS set up screens, look for boot priority and set it to run from CD ROM then the hard drive, usually C.
Load the Windows CD then, press F10 to save the boot priority change, type Y to confirm, then press enter to reboot.

As it reboots, choose load from CD ROM, then follow Windows set up instructions and keep ignoring anything about already having Windows on there.

You need the Product Key, it will install over the top and get you to a point where it will load properly, then you would be best to back up your files etc, then format the drive and do a clean install.

What is easier is if you do not having anything important on the drive, then you can go straight for the format and reinstall.

To do this, boot the PC and keep tapping the F8 key or else the F5 key right after the beep until you get options, choose command prompt only, type format c: then press enter, type Y to confirm and it will take 20 mins to format the drive, press enter when it mentions volume, load the Windows CD, press the ctrl + alt + delete keys together to reboot.

As it reboots, choose Windows set up and follow the instructions, it will reboot at least twice during the installation, do not press anything when it says about choosing to load from the CD or hard drive, the only details you will need to fill in are regional options and the product key, choose default installation options throughout.
